hallo,
benutze slackware mit kde 3.5.6
habe jetzt den inhalt von einer vcd auf festplatte kopiert (gibts einen video_ts und einen audio_ts ordner)
wenn ich auf video_ts draufdrücke..spielt das video auch tadellos ab.
ich weise die applikation zu..und auf klick startet der film
da das aber ein ordner ist, startet jetzt bei jedem ordner die filmapplication.
wie mach ichs jetzt: ich geh zum ordner..rechte maustaste..öffnen mit xine auswählen
gibts einen weg, wie kde unterscheiden kann, was er aufmachen soll (entweder konqueror oder xine in meinem fall)
möchte mit einem klick den fim abspielen und woanders mit einem klick den ordner öffnen können
da ja die filmdatei auch nur ein ordner ist, gibts d nicht wirklich einen unterschied zu "normalen " ordnern.
kjlar kann ich in den ordner reingehen und auf die vob-datei draufdrücken...aber wenn das ein längerer film mit mehreren kapiteln ist, spielt er nur das jeweilige kapitel und das nächste muss man manuell starten :-(
wie macht ihr das?
gruss günter
Linux 14.981 Themen, 106.343 Beiträge
Starte doch einfach deinen Player und gehe ins Verzeichnis rein. xine oder vlc Player können ganze Filme abspielen.
Wenn du den Konqueror oder den mc nutzen willst, dann wird diese einzelne Datei dem jeweiligen Programm als Parameter übergeben und nicht alle Dateien.
Man kann an Programme, ob in C oder C++ geschrieben, Optionen und Parameter übergeben.
Und genau das wird gemacht, wenn du ein Programm startest und diesem Programm eine einzige Datei als Parameter übergibst.
Ich weiß nicht ob man eventuell ein kleines Shellscript schreiben könnte und diesem Shellscript alle Dateien übergeben kann.
#!/bin/bash
Player..... $@
Die Variable $@ enthält alle Parameter die diesem Shellscript übergeben wurden.
exit 0
Den einzigen machbaren Weg den ich kenne ist, den Film als mpeg zu kodieren. Da hast du nur eine einzige Datei.
http://linuxwiki.de/transcode
Ich glaube bei K3b wird transcode genutzt um Videodateien zu konvertieren.
Die modernen DVD Player können mpeg Dateien die als DivX kodiert sind auch abspielen.
Bei dieser Umkodierung geht wahrscheinlich etwas Qualität verloren.
PS: Du bist jetzt an einem Punkt angekommen wo du etwas Shellprogrammierung lernen solltest ;-).
